Transaction 4ab682bd62de2178532006f2287346894a07eff4fb7f926b575df7ccbe6c3bb2
1 Input
1 Output
-
4ab682bd62de2178532006f2287346894a07eff4fb7f926b575df7ccbe6c3bb2:0
- value
- 1305486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fe7f7e6b0f60a3de344cc718bb4cb1668ba1829 OP_EQUAL
- address
- 3N6vVmQU6SxmtjyEGKtZ9AUSCsqnaUSWWL